Subj : 10 Favorite Chicken - 08 To : All From : Dave Drum Date : Tue May 21 2024 13:01:00 MMMMM----- Recipe via Meal-Master (tm) v8.06 Title: Hungarian Chicken Paprikash Categories: Poultry, Vegetables, Dairy, Chilies Yield: 6 servings 1/4 c Butter; in cubes 1 lg Onion; chopped 5 lb Broiler/fryer chicken; cut - up 2 tb Paprika 1 ts Salt 1/2 ts Pepper 1 1/2 c Water 2 tb Cornstarch 2 tb Cold water 1 c Sour cream Set oven @ 350ºF/175ºC. In a large skillet, heat butter over medium-high heat. Add onion; cook and stir until tender. Sprinkle chicken with paprika, salt and pepper; place in an ungreased roasting pan. Spoon onion mixture over chicken. Add water. Bake, covered, 1-1/2 hours or until chicken juices run clear. Remove chicken and keep warm. Pour drippings and loosened browned bits from roasting pan into a saucepan. Skim fat. In a small bowl, mix cornstarch and cold water until smooth. Stir into pan juices with onion. Bring to a boil; cook and stir until thickened, 1-2 minutes. Remove from heat. Stir in sour cream. Serve with chicken.
